Educators play a pivotal role in nurturing emotional literacy among students. They create an environment that encourages open expression of feelings and fosters empathy. By modelling emotional awareness themselves, teachers can guide students in recognising and understanding their emotions as well as those of their peers. In addition to creating a supportive atmosphere, educators must actively engage students in activities that enhance emotional skills. Structured group tasks and role-playing scenarios allow learners to practise navigating complex emotional situations. Through these collaborative experiences, students gain insights into their own emotional responses while developing the ability to empathise with others. Open discussions allow participants to express their feelings and viewpoints. By creating a respectful atmosphere, educators foster an environment where individuals can share their experiences without fear of judgement. Encouraging active listening is essential, as it not only validates the speaker but also promotes empathy among peers. Utilising guided questions can facilitate deeper conversations about emotions. These questions encourage participants to explore and articulate their feelings, leading to greater self-awareness. Teachers can model responses to demonstrate appropriate emotional expression. The integration of technology into collaborative learning environments has opened new avenues for fostering emotional literacy among students. Online platforms facilitate communication among peers, allowing them to share experiences and perspectives that contribute to emotional understanding. Tools such as video conferencing and discussion forums enable learners to engage in meaningful dialogue, enhancing their ability to articulate feelings and empathise with others.
